The new totals: 29,078 early voters and 9,929 mail voters for a total of 39,007 -- that's 5.6 percent of total registered voters. The change from Wednesday to Thursday in early voters was insignificant -- 4,544, which is 10 more voters than the previous day.
Partisan totals:
Republicans: 17,740 total, or 7.7 percent
Democrats: 17,845 total, or 5.6 percent
In Washoe County, the totals:
5,592 Republicans, which is 6.7 percent
4,124 Democrats, or 4.9 percent
At this rate, GOP turnout will be less than 20 percent before June 8, so it could still get to 30 percent after all the votes are counted.
